Hi Julian_12 ,
According to your description, you need to use the pivot column function in the power query, and then replace the null values in it. Refer to the following screenshot.
let
Source = Table.FromRows(Json.Document(Binary.Decompress(Binary.FromText("ZY+xDoAgDET/hZkmbRXRUf0MwqCROOnA/w+CEURJmiaXl7trjRGjkIIwLEYmQALugti9c6ew8uEqcwXIFWdOnMLEsOVYnb/5FNE/3rstwzZ7EXCovFhEc/OpnoNS1emvPXLi4vRbpO5IdYYaqK/Nqiwv/rYX", BinaryEncoding.Base64), Compression.Deflate)), let _t = ((type nullable text) meta [Serialized.Text = true]) in type table [Product = _t, PurchaseItem = _t, PurchaseDate = _t, #"Value Band for product" = _t]),
#"Changed Type" = Table.TransformColumnTypes(Source,{{"Product", type text}, {"PurchaseItem", Int64.Type}, {"PurchaseDate", type date}, {"Value Band for product", type text}}),
#"Removed Columns" = Table.RemoveColumns(#"Changed Type",{"Product"}),
#"Pivoted Column" = Table.Pivot(#"Removed Columns", List.Distinct(#"Removed Columns"[#"Value Band for product"]), "Value Band for product", "PurchaseItem"),
#"Sorted Rows1" = Table.Sort(#"Pivoted Column",{{"PurchaseDate", Order.Ascending}}),
#"Replaced Value" = Table.ReplaceValue(#"Sorted Rows1",null,0,Replacer.ReplaceValue,{"green", "amber", "red"})
in
#"Replaced Value"
